Co-operative autonomy and democratic control mandated, with governance, audit, information and accountability reforms enforced. Constitutional amendment establishing a new Part and Directive Principle to secure autonomous, democratic and professional functioning of co-operative societies; it assigns Parliament competence over multi state co-operatives and States over others and mandates laws on incorporation, regulation and winding up based on member control and participation. The amendment prescribes governance reforms including board size limits, fixed elected terms, capped suspension periods, independent audits, member right to information, periodic reporting to governments, reserved board representation for specified groups and penalties for offences to enhance accountability and management.
